The New Years Blast 2008RESULTS: Walker Walks Away with HOA TitleHorace "Zeke" Walker took the HOA title at this years edition of the New Years Blast with a score of 375. Runner up, also with a 375, was Mark O'Mara. Chuck Farnham was 3rd, three targets behind. The turnout was large - we threw 8,100 targets for the 30 shooters who attended. Class winners in the HOA were Steve Haynie in A, Andre Williams in B, Tony Pichardo in C and Richard Weissman in D. Phil Smith took E class in his return to registered shooting. Congratulations to all. 12 Gauge24 entries in the 12 gauge event and a single 99 was posted to take Gun Champ. Mark and Kevin O'Mara were on fire this month, posting excellent scores. Mark's 99 took gun champ and Kevin's 98 took runner up. Bill Hataway planned his misses well enough to take the Third Place honors from the other four 96's posted. The other 96's were posted by Steve Haynie (A1), Chuck Farnham (A2), Glen Rieske (B1), and Bill Ferguson (B2). C1 went to Ralph Long (welcome back!), D1 to Tony Pichardo, and E1 to Jerry Arroyo. Runner Up went to Mark O'Mara with a 98 and Third went to Zeke Walker with a 96. Class titles were as follows: A1 to Chuck Farnham, B1 to Glen Rieske, C1 to Tony Pichardo and D1 to Kevin O'Mara. Bill Ferguson posted the only 97 to win the 28 gauge, followed by Runner Up Gary Stoye's 96, and 3rd Place Chuck Farnham's 96. Class titles were won by Bill Hataway (A1), Andre Williams (B1), John Stewart (C1) and Tony Pichardo (D1). 410 EventShooting the events in the new order really agreed with at least one shooter - Gun Champ Robert Vazquez, who posted a career best 93 in the little gun. Runner Up and Third went to Zeke Walker and Mark O'Mara, respectively. Class titles went to David Lee (A1), Kevin O'Mara (B1), Andre Williams (C1), and Art Rhomberg, Jr. took D1. Good shooting in perhaps the worst weather of the tournament! DoublesTen shooters shot the Doubles event, and Geoff Peters took the Event with a 46 of 50. Runner up was Kevin O'Mara (45) and third was Steve Haynie (44). Class winners were Mark O'Mara (B1), Zeke Walker (C1) and Art Rhomberg, Jr., D1.
